How much does it cost to rent a home in Belmont?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Belmont 2 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$1,763 | $1,100 | $3,500 |
Belmont 3 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$1,794 | $1,300 | $2,600 |
Belmont 4 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$6,266 | $2,300 | $10,000+ |
Belmont 5 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$5,875 | $2,000 | $9,750 |
Belmont 7 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$3,800 | $3,800 | $3,800 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Belmont
What type of rentals are currently available in Belmont?
There are currently 37 Apartments for Rent in Belmont, ME with pricing that ranges from $750 to $5,226. There are also 44 Single Family Homes for rent, Condos, and Townhome rentals currently available in Belmont ranging from $850 to $14,000.
What is the current price range for Rental Homes in Belmont?
Today's rental pricing for Homes for Rent, Condos and Townhomes in Belmont ranges from $850 to $14,000 with an average monthly rent of $3,198.
